Spectacular was the Ardbeg Day release for 2024, and the distillery went to the circus for it. The packaging is a red and cream optical spiral wrapped around bottle and carton alike, with a sideshow roundel welcoming you to the spectacular of flavours, and it is among the most immediately recognisable things Ardbeg has ever put on a shelf. The label's own descriptor is the more informative part: a phenolic phenomenon. Phenols are the chemical compounds that carry peat smoke through malting and into the spirit, measured in parts per million and the standard yardstick for how heavily peated a whisky is. Naming them on the front of the bottle signals what this release is about. Where several recent Ardbeg limited editions have chased unusual cask types, from Marsala to Pinot Noir to fiercely charred oak, Spectacular points at the peat itself. That makes it a more direct proposition than the wood driven experiments, and a good bottle for anyone who came to Ardbeg for the smoke rather than the novelty. Expect the house character amplified rather than reshaped: dense peat smoke, tar and ash up front, with the distillery's characteristic sweetness and citrus lift underneath and a long, resinous, medicinal finish. Bottled at 46 percent alcohol by volume, non chill filtered and at natural colour, so nothing has been stripped out or corrected. This was a one time annual release tied to Fèis Ìle and has not been repeated. Drink it neat and give it room, then add water if you want the sweeter notes to surface.

Color: Pale gold, natural and uncoloured.
Nose: Dense peat smoke with tar and ash, lifted by citrus zest and a sweet malty note beneath.
Palate: Powerfully phenolic, with smoke, creosote and pepper against vanilla sweetness and a herbal edge.
Finish: Long and resinous, closing on medicinal smoke, ash and lingering sweetness.
What proof is Ardbeg Spectacular? This bottle is 92 proof, or 46 percent alcohol by volume, non chill filtered. A separate Committee Release exists at a higher strength.
What does a phenolic phenomenon mean? Phenols are the chemical compounds that carry peat smoke from the malting kiln into the spirit, and they are how peating levels are measured. The label's descriptor signals that this release is built around the peat itself rather than an unusual cask type.
What was Ardbeg Day 2024? The distillery's annual celebration on the final Saturday of Fèis Ìle, the Islay Festival of Music and Malt. Spectacular was the 2024 limited edition and has not been repeated.
How does it compare to other Ardbeg limited editions? Several recent releases have explored unusual casks, from Sicilian Marsala to New Zealand Pinot Noir to heavily charred oak. Spectacular points at the peat instead, so it reads as a more direct expression of the house style.
Is it flavoured? No. All of its character comes from the spirit and the wood. Nothing has been added.
